Larry Grayson (31 August 1923 7 January 1995), born William Sulley White, was an English actor, known primarily for his comedy show the BBC's Saturday-night peak-time TV game show The Generation Game in the late 1970s and early 1980s, employing his high-camp, English music hall humour.
